Don’t Block HVAC Vents

Fake spider webs and spooky wall decoration can create the right mood in your home. You want to avoid putting any decorations in front of or around your HVAC system since it will have to work harder to maintain optimal indoor comfort.

Don’t Put Halloween Candles Near Your HVAC System

Candles provide a creepy glow that’s often appreciated around Halloween. Not to mention that it is a perfect light in your jack-o-lanterns. Make sure not to use real burning candles near anything flammable. This means keeping them away from your HVAC system or unit. Also, make sure not to use too many candles inside your home. This helps to keep indoor air quality good and helps your HVAC system’s ability to circulate air. When possible, use candle alternatives. There are many alternatives, even some that are decorated for Halloween. These could include:

  • Glow sticks
  • Battery-operated candles
  • Flashlights

Be Cautious with Decorative Lighting

If you prefer to add decorative lighting, use products designed with safety in mind. This reduces the risk of electrical fires. Not only are these dangerous, they could also affect your HVAC system. Be careful how you connect your decorative lighting displays. This is especially true if you’ll need to join many strings together. You can take your lighting safety a step further by:

  • Following any manufacturer’s guidelines
  • Avoiding the excessive use of extension cords
  • Keeping any decorative lighting away from your HVAC system
